The Investigation as an Antecedent in Sociology and other A Priori What came before our disciplines? What are our a priori? These questions, which come to us from the theory of knowledge, have been the subject of numerous works. This book brings together contributions from authors from France, Brazil, Israel and the United States, specialized in different disciplines, including law, philosophy, economics, management, anthropology and sociology. It has the entirely original ambition to place social sciences at the heart of these fundamental questions in an effort to establish a dialogue between our various branches of knowledge, both within and beyond the academic community, about the different postulates, presuppositions, prejudices, paradigms, beliefs, commonplaces, biases, and emotions that forge our theoretical and practical constructs.
